Biography
2008: Earned spots on the All-Southern Conference First Team, the SoCon All-Freshman Team and the SoCon All-Tournament Team ... was also a North Carolina Collegiate Sports Information Association All-State Team pick ... appeared in 19 games with 18 starts ... went 13-2-3 as a starter, compiling a school-record and SoCon-best 0.48 goals against average, which ranked eighth in the nation ... allowed just nine goals in 1,682:34 of work ... posted 11 shutouts, one shy of the school record and the most in the SoCon on the year ... made 63 saves, the 14th-best mark in school history ... turned in an .875 save percentage, the sixth-best mark in NCAA Division I on the year ... recorded six straight shutouts in a school-record streak of 647 consecutive scoreless minutes from Sept. 19-Oct. 19 ... blanked No. 15 Santa Clara 1-0 on Sept. 12 in just her second career start, making five saves ... her two losses came in back-to-back games against ranked opponents, a 2-0 setback at No. 3 Stanford on Sept. 14 and a 3-0 loss at No. 14 Wake Forest on Sept. 19 ... made a season-high 10 saves against the Cardinal ... was a two-time SoCon Player of the Week, taking the award on Sept. 16 and Oct. 14 ... posted a pair of shutouts in the SoCon tournament, with both going to penalty kicks after neither side could score in regulation or overtime ... stopped a pair of penalty kicks to help UNCG advance past Furman on Nov. 7 and saved another in the title game against Western Carolina on Nov. 9.
High school/club: A five-year letter winner for the Durham Academy Cavaliers ... named to the All-Triangle Independent Schools Athletic Conference team as a junior and senior ... the Cavaliers earned back-to-back conference championships and an appearance in the state finals in 2006 ... was a 2008 all-state performer for Durham Academy ... played her travel ball with the Triangle Futbol Club ... helped lead her team to the 2008 USL Super-Y U-20 North American Championship, making two saves in the penalty kick portion of the match, and a title repeat in 2009 ... also helped Triangle win the 2007 NCYSA State Cup championship, the 2007 Washington Area Girls Soccer Tournament finals and the 2006 Orange Classic Championship ... also played basketball and tennis in high school and was selected as an all-conference honoree in 2006 and 2007 for basketball while also winning the Coach's Award during her one year on the tennis courts for the Cavaliers.
Personal: Kelsey McBane Kearney ... born Feb. 25, 1990, in Durham, N.C. ... daughter of Philip and Connie Kearney ... has a younger sister, Sarah ... majoring in exercise and sports science with a concentration in fitness leadership.
